My father [ Mark ] has passed, the result of a drunk driver of an 18 wheeler crossing into his lane and crashing head on.
I'm here to take care of any loose ends regarding his trades/swaps/sales with the members here. He has several pipes wrapped and addressed and I'll drop them in the mail Tuesday. He had several boxes on his desk with various tobacco tins inside ready to seal and send. I've helped him pack and ship tobacco/pipes/etc. to addresses all over the world. Corn Cobs to Iceland, buffing wax to Chile, a senior pipe reamer to Egypt and a huge box of tobacco sent to South Africa to mention a few, but with no current notes/addresses for these boxes I'm lost.

I'd like to ask the staff here for permission for the members to PM Mark with their concerns regarding any unfinished business, and also permission for me to return at a later date to receive that information so I can honor Dads obligations.

He was a big burly man, quiet by nature, kind and generous. I'll always remember him pipe in hand, a touch of Bourbon nearby and that easy going attitude.
